Stockton is its very own kind of solar market
Solar in Stockton is not the like solar in coastal The golden state, and it is not the same as solar in newer inland neighborhoods with massive roof covering planes and uniform layouts. A lot of Stockton homes have mature trees, older electrical panels, mixed roofing problems, and summertime tons profiles that spike hard from late mid-day right into night. Those information matter because they affect production, installment price, and whether adding battery storage space makes sense.
Heat is one more element that gets forgotten. Panels require sunlight, yet they do not like severe warm. Production can dip on very hot mid-days, which suggests a proposal improved common presumptions might overemphasize result. A careful installer represent local climate, roofing system azimuth, pitch, shielding, and panel temperature behavior instead of estimating a wide statewide standard and calling it a day.
Then there is The golden state's current settlement structure for exported power. Under today net payment arrangement, sending excess solar to the grid is generally much less valuable than it used to be under older internet metering policies. For several Stockton homeowners, that moves the discussion far from merely optimizing panel count and towards matching manufacturing to house use, sometimes with battery storage space to move solar value right into evening hours. A firm that still sells like it is 2020 is not giving you current advice.
What the best solar companies in Stockton usually get right
The strongest solar business Stockton house owners deal with tend to share a particular self-control. They do not start with a one size fits all system. They start with your bill history, your roof covering, your panel capacity, and your objectives. Reduced expense? Back-up power? EV billing? Long-term resale worth? Those are various jobs, also if they all entail panels.
A good company also respects the roof. I have seen propositions that looked fine theoretically and made little real-world sense due to the fact that vents, fire setbacks, and color patterns were treated as minor challenges as opposed to style constraints. A skilled installer will certainly chat you through what can actually fit, what should fit, and what is technically feasible however monetarily questionable.
The far better firms are also gauged in exactly how they mention savings. If somebody assures that solar will "erase" your https://beckettkoaa003.raidersfanteamshop.com/top-solar-providers-in-stockton-just-how-to-select-the-most-effective-solar-company-near-you electrical costs without seeing your use profile, price strategy, and expected post-solar true-up behavior, that is not know-how. That is a sales manuscript. In Stockton, where a/c and evening lots can be significant, balanced out is commonly partial unless the system is sized thoroughly and your consumption habits line up with solar manufacturing hours.
Not all solar providers run the exact same way
When property owners compare solar power companies near me, they usually assume every brand they see is the business that will really install the system. That is not always real. Some companies are true installers with in-house style, job administration, and staffs. Others are sales organizations that hand the job to a partner installer. That design is not automatically negative, however it can create finger-pointing when timelines slip or service concerns arise.
A local or regional installer commonly brings far better roofing system knowledge, even more sensible production quotes, and shorter interaction lines. A larger national business might provide identifiable branding, standardized procedures, and wider financing alternatives. Neither version wins by default. What issues is liability. If you ask that deals with site study, allowing, setup, assessments, and warranty calls, you should get clear responses, not unclear reassurances.
This is where many property owners find a space between advertising and marketing and operations. A firm may be excellent at offering however slow-moving at change orders. An additional may mount beautifully but communicate inadequately during allowing. The top solar suppliers are rarely best at every phase, however they are clear regarding that does what and the length of time each step typically takes.
The sales proposal should have a more detailed review than many people offer it
A solar proposal is simple to skim and simple to misunderstand. The regular monthly repayment line grabs interest, but it is typically the least helpful number on the page. Repayment relies on term length, passion framework, supplier fees, and whether the quote assumes tax obligation credit score worth will certainly be used later on. The much better way to contrast solar business is to look at complete set up expense, system size in kilowatts, estimated annual manufacturing in kilowatt-hours, tools brand name and design, handiwork guarantee, and assumptions behind the cost savings estimate.
If two firms quote similar-sized systems but one jobs drastically much more manufacturing, something is off. It could be confident shielding presumptions, a more positive weather condition file, or simply sales inflation. Ask what software program they utilized and whether the estimate includes actual roofing system blockages. You do not require a technological deep dive, however you do need sufficient information to recognize whether the manufacturing number is based in reality.
The very same goes for battery propositions. In Stockton, batteries can make good sense for self-consumption, back-up during interruptions, or both. Yet a battery offered as a magic savings box is entitled to examination. Backup capacity depends on what lots are covered. A battery that keeps the fridge, some lights, the internet, and a couple of electrical outlets running during a failure is useful. A battery that is portrayed as whole-home back-up for a huge cool residence might be oversold unless the design genuinely supports that load.
Questions worth asking before you sign
The most convenient method to different refined salesmanship from real proficiency is to ask straight, functional questions and stay peaceful enough time to listen to how the firm answers.
- Who sets up the system, your employees or a subcontractor, and who deals with guarantee service after commissioning?
- What assumptions did you use for shading, panel deterioration, and yearly production?
- Does the quote include any type of electrical panel upgrades, roofing work, attic runs, or possible modification order ranges?
- How does your layout make up California's existing export compensation guidelines, and why is this system size right for my usage?
- What happens if allowing, utility approval, or evaluation delays expand the timeline?
Those concerns are not aggressive. They are normal. A qualified supplier ought to address them without obtaining protective or altering the subject.
Price matters, but low-cost solar can obtain costly fast
There is an all-natural desire to compare proposals by headline rate. That makes sense, yet rate just informs component of the story. A reduced quote can show lower-quality tools, thinner handiwork protection, outsourced solution, or a layout that leaves little margin for roofing problems. On the other hand, a costs price is not evidence of costs work. Some companies merely spend a lot more on marketing and pass it along.
For Stockton homeowners, the far better comparison is value over time. If one company charges a lot more yet includes a stronger craftsmanship guarantee, better surveillance, cleaner avenue runs, panel upgrade sychronisation, and service that is really local, the lifetime difference can be worth it. If another firm is reasonably priced, utilizes reliable mid-tier equipment, and has a good online reputation for post-install support, that can be the pleasant spot.
Where people enter into difficulty is focusing just on monthly payment. A lengthy loan term can make a system appear budget friendly while enhancing overall cost substantially. Leases and power purchase agreements can also look appealing due to the fact that the ahead of time price is low, yet the long-term trade-offs should have cautious review, specifically if you may sell the home before the agreement ends.
Financing alters the economics greater than the panel brand
Homeowners frequently invest a lot of time debating one panel versus another when the bigger economic variable is just how the system is funded. Cash money purchases typically create the greatest long-lasting return since there is no lender charge and no rate of interest price. Loans maintain cash money but can add significant expenditure depending on price, term, and structure. Leases and PPAs reduced the barrier to access however often minimize adaptability and can complicate home sales if the buyer is not passionate about taking control of the agreement.
This is one reason broad look for solar business near me or solar business Stockton can be misleading. You are not simply comparing installers. You are contrasting monetary items twisted around power tools. 2 similar systems can have very different economics based exclusively on financing.
A reliable firm need to be able to reveal you the task both ways: mounted cost before funding, and effective price under the supplied financing or lease. If that is difficult to get, beware. When numbers are hard to pin down before finalizing, they seldom become clearer afterward.
How regional experience turns up on the job
The phrase "neighborhood experience" gets utilized loosely, however in solar it has a practical meaning. An installer knowledgeable about Stockton and bordering locations commonly has far better impulses concerning roof types, older service panels, city and utility procedure friction points, and summer season usage patterns. That does not make every neighborhood company remarkable, yet it does make regional operating experience valuable.
You can normally see that experience in tiny details. The estimator notifications shielding that changes by season. The project manager flags that your roof might have just restricted beneficial life left. The electrical expert talk about whether the existing panel is most likely to pass examination or ought to be changed now as opposed to later on. None of that is glamorous, and all of it matters.
I have actually seen homeowners obtain delighted regarding panel performance percentages while overlooking the fact that their roof covering needed fixing within a couple of years. That is an unpleasant sequence. Pulling off and re-installing solar since the roof covering was near the end of its life is just one of one of the most preventable mistakes in residential solar.

Batteries in Stockton, smart add-on or costly extra?
A few years back, lots of Stockton solar installments were offered without batteries and still penciled out well. Today the discussion is different. Due to the fact that exported power is usually compensated at lower worths than house owners anticipate, batteries can boost self-consumption and make better use of daytime solar generation. They can also supply backup, which matters much more to some homes than costs reduction.
Still, batteries are not a default indeed. They include expense, they have finite storage ability, and their value depends heavily on your load account. A house owner who works from home, runs cooling down throughout the day, and has a moderate night tons might profit in different ways than a family whose usage spikes after sundown. The most effective solar carriers will walk through real use patterns instead of dealing with the battery as a necessary upsell.
It likewise matters exactly how back-up is wired. Some systems back up an important lots subpanel. Others are made for broader home backup. The distinction influences cost, intricacy, and your experience during a failure. If failure durability is a top priority, ask the installer to spell out specifically what will remain on and for how long under common conditions.
Permitting, energy authorization, and timing are where patience gets tested
Most homeowners believe solar hold-up indicates the installer is dragging its feet. Occasionally that holds true. Typically the actual trouble is a chain of dependences: layout revisions, city allowing, energy review, inspection organizing, meter job, and permission to run. Stockton projects can relocate swiftly when the building is straightforward, but timelines stretch when electrical upgrades, roof covering complications, or utility modifications go into the picture.
A reputable business will not promise a fantasy setup date. It will provide an array and discuss what can affect it. That might not seem exciting, but it signifies capability. The most frustrating solar tasks are commonly sold on speed and afterwards supplied via silence.
Communication issues here practically as high as technological quality. Home owners normally tolerate hold-ups better when they understand what phase the job remains in and what is pending. They get naturally distressed when absolutely nothing happens for weeks and no person describes why.
How to compare the best options without obtaining overwhelmed
Once you have a couple of proposals in hand, the choice must not boil down to whichever rep was the most enchanting. Strip it back to the essentials. Contrast system size, production presumptions, overall cost, funding framework, battery design if consisted of, guarantee coverage, installer obligation, and anticipated timeline. Then layer in softer variables like responsiveness and clarity.
You do not require 10 quotes. In technique, 3 well-scoped proposals normally expose the marketplace. If one is significantly cheaper, ask what is missing. If one is dramatically extra expensive, ask what validates the spread. If all 3 cluster in a comparable array, the decision most likely turns on layout high quality and service confidence rather than cost alone.
For homeowners browsing solar power business near me, this is where discipline pays off. A polished discussion can make every business really feel equal. A side-by-side review of presumptions usually shows they are not.

Is the 30% solar tax credit going away in 2026 in Stockton?
Yes, the federal 30% Residential Clean Energy Credit ended for residential expenditures made after December 31, 2025. New homeowner solar installations completed in 2026 generally do not qualify for the former 30% federal credit. Unused eligible credits from earlier years may still be carried forward under applicable tax rules. Different provisions may apply to businesses and other ownership structures.

Did Trump get rid of the solar tax credit in Stockton?
Federal legislation enacted in 2025 accelerated the termination of the residential clean-energy tax credit. The change ended eligibility for qualifying residential expenditures made after December 31, 2025. This was a change to federal tax law rather than a local solar policy. Other commercial and state-supported energy incentives follow separate rules.
